School bus service in Anglet: Car-à-pattes, the pedibus on the Ansbach line inaugurated

This school bus in the air of time …

This trendy school bus was inaugurated on Thursday 13 October, at 8:00 am, on the Ansbach line, which connects rue de Graville – not far from the garden of the same name – to the Jules-Ferry school. On the starting line, Alex and Anaïs, organizers of the Terre Buissonnière association, which supports this initiative of the Municipality of Anglet throughout the school year, such as that of school bicycles.

“At least two parents are needed to accompany the children,” explains Anaïs. It’s a casual service that fits. On average, it is 1 parent to 6 children. Alex adds: “They are volunteers, they don’t have volunteer status. “

20 minutes on foot

For each trip, the parents who join communicate via the WhatsApp social network. On Thursday, a slight concern accompanied the inauguration. Three minutes from the start, only Caroline, Zoé’s mother and volunteer guide, had made herself known on social media. But the good old Arabic phone did the rest and the group quickly took shape for this very safe nearly one kilometer route with four stops. In total: 20 minutes of walking, which did not go unnoticed, thanks to the presence of Mendi, a giant puppet, and that of the guitarist of the company Kilika.

As for the bus, specific stops have been defined, at regular times. Children wait for their classmates and carers to come and pick them up. This system, which currently concerns the Jules-Ferry school, includes four different lines: Ansbach, Busquet, Quatre-Cantons, El Hogar (1).

Anne du Mortier, from the mobility service of the city, took part in this trip, which is part of the management of the youth education service, as part of the community’s sustainable development policy, in collaboration with schools.

“I noticed that walking to school relaxes my son”

“We understand that children have become the driving force behind this environmental concern,” he summarizes. It is less pollution because less cars are abandoned, more autonomy for children, more safety and ecological action by citizens. The many advantages of this device have already attracted 26 families in 2022, for 200 kilometers traveled. If we take stock at the end of the year, it saves CO2 and is good for health. “

“The success of the approach will be determined by the turnover of the parents themselves, adds Anne du Mortier. Depending on everyone’s availability. No obligation, it is a solidarity approach. “Upon arrival this Thursday, a mother noted:” I have noticed that walking to school relaxes my baby. Another good point.
